Walking through Saskatchewan

What can I say? Despite the disappointment of "10 Million Steps for Peace" (my first attempt at a cross-Canada walk) there remained in me a strong desire to get out there and share the story of Medjugorje and encourage "peace, peace, peace - and only peace!". So, that’s what I did.

On April 1, 2008, I set out from Vancouver, BC en route to Halifax (well, I was originally headed to St. John's, but you will have to read my journal to find out why that changed).

Along the way, I shared the story of Medjugorje with, and encouraged "peace, peace, peace - and only peace!" to, the people that crossed my path. 

I also offered up the entire experience in prayer for peace. 

Even if I had 6 months of your undivided attention, I don't know that I could begin to put into perspective what an experience this was: the obstacles I faced, the people I met, the lessons I learned, the highs and lows I experienced...these unequivocally, inexplicably and irreversibly blew my mind.

I often tell people that I wish I could download the entire experience from my brain to theirs because only in that way could they appreciate what happened during this walk. Obviously, I can't do that...the best I can do is provide a whole bunch of information and pray that the Holy Spirit will ensure that you take from this journey whatever befits you.
